Las Vegas Strip spa hotels combine high-end relaxation with resort amenities. Expect multiple pools, full-service spas, and treatment rooms with massage, facial, and hydrotherapy options. Budgets start around $150 per night for mid-range properties and exceed $500 for luxury suites. The Strip itself is the prime district-hotels like Bellagio, Mandalay Bay, and Aria place you minutes from casinos, shows, and dining. Most offer fitness centers, multiple restaurants, and direct access to the Strip's energy.
Among the top picks, Bellagio features five courtyard pools and botanical gardens, while Mandalay Bay boasts an 11-acre beach with a lazy river. Aria's spa has 62 treatment rooms, and Encore at Wynn Las Vegas offers a 5-star, award-winning spa with modern décor. The Cosmopolitan provides a hot tub and tennis courts, and Fontainebleau, a MICHELIN Key Award hotel, includes a casino and 21 restaurants. These properties cater to couples seeking romance, business travelers, and families with kid-friendly pools.
